With a Delta E of 30.4, these colors are very different. RAL 190-M belongs to the Cyan family while RAL 630-2 belongs to the Blue family. RAL 190-M has a neutral temperature while RAL 630-2 has a cool temperature. RAL 190-M is brighter with an LRV of 41.4 compared to 13.1 for RAL 630-2. RAL 630-2 is more saturated (28%) than RAL 190-M (16%).
